  • @satan6rapes6god6 I suspect you are caught up in self-loathing as a species. Humans don't even have the uniqueness in being the only creatures to have ever upset the status quo of nature in a given time. Early in Earth's history the atmosphere was strikingly different than it is today & life had adapted well to this, except many types of bacteria produced oxygen as waste. Eventually the levels of O2 became lethal & caused mass extinctions. Organisms that could use O2 became more prevalent.

  • @satan6rapes6god6 Also, not every creature is useful. Plasmodium for example, serves no useful purpose for any creature. Acanthocephala serve no useful purpose. Nature is not a fair competition - many of the strategies derived by organisms exploit various vulnerabilities of their competitors or prey. Photuris females prey on the males of other firefly species by mimicking the flashing signals - that is hardly fair. Most predators kill the young, that is hardly fair.

  • Organisms do not "regulate the wildlife." A bacteria that mutates just enough to overcome the immune system of the animals it finds itself in, will have no concern with maintaining balance as it proliferates through several successive generations & hosts, inadvertently killing many in an extensive epidemic. Deer that starved excessively in winter & cannot maintain sufficient numbers are not given a free pass by the wolves in order to keep balance. Wolves will hunt them, regardless.

  • Humans are incredibly beneficial to many other species. All the organisms we have domesticated have an advantage over wild organisms - predation is regulated, disease controlled, & resources plentiful. Birds that could adapt to urban life have thrived. Various creatures we call vermin have found a niche because of us. Any species we take an interest in conserving is usually saved from the brink of extinction. Communicable pathogens are thriving very well because of us.

  • @satan6rapes6god6 Humans are changing the environmental conditions & the species that cannot adapt are dying out. Anytime the environment changes, some species go extinct. That is the nature of things. Albeit, human's effect is particularly all encompassing, but it is not the first creature to be so drastic. We do have the power to more or less stabilize the current environment, but I doubt we will. Life will continue on long after we're gone, but it certainly won't look the same.
